General Info and Specifications
Sensors andComponents
Fitbit Inspire HR contains the following sensors and motors:
l 3-axis accelerometer, which tracks motion patterns
l Optical heart-rate tracker
l Vibration motor
Materials
The housing on Inspire HR is plastic. The Inspire HR classic band is made of a
premium, comfortable silicone similar to that used in many sport watches, and the
buckle is made of anodized aluminum. While anodized aluminum can contain traces
of nickel, which can cause an allergic reaction in someone with nickel sensitivity, the
amount of nickel in all Fitbit products meets the European Union's stringent Nickel
Directive.
Wireless technology
Inspire HR contains a Bluetooth 4.0 radio transceiver.
Haptic feedback
Inspire HR contains a vibration motor for alarms, goals, notifications, and reminders.
Battery
Inspire HR contains a rechargeable lithium-polymer battery.
